Before he died, Henry VIII (1491 - 1547) requested that he be buried with his third wife, Jane Seymour (c1504-09 - 1537). Jane had been the only wife to bear Henry a legitimate male heir (Edward VI - who succeeded Henry). Jane had died only days after given birth to Edward.
Henry and Jane are buried together in St. George's Chapel, Windsor Castle in England.
